Publication number: 20190036578Abstract: A technique is provided for selecting precoding weights in a wireless network to avoid violating a power constraint. The technique may include selecting, by an access point in a wireless network, a set of precoding weights subject to a power constraint, and applying, by the access point, the set of selected precoding weights to a set of antennas to transmit signals to the one or more user devices.Type: ApplicationFiled: October 7, 2015Publication date: January 31, 2019Inventors: Wolfgang Zirwas, Berthold Panzner, Simone Redana, Stefan Dierks, Markus Staudacher, Gerhard Kramer

Patent number: 9813947Abstract: The invention relates to the Authorized Shared Access (ASA) concept in which a source node temporarily uses ASA spectrum as secondary user and on request of an ASA controller said ASA spectrum needs to be cleared (evacuated) and made available to a primary spectrum user and thus target nodes have to be selected by the source node to take over traffic from the source node; the source node thus obtains resource information of at least one target node for the spectrum clearance, choose at least one target node for clearance traffic transfers based on the resource information of the at least one target node, inform the chosen at least one target node about the coming traffic transfers, and transfer traffic by using a handover procedure; the target node reserves resources after receiving the information about the coming traffic transfers.Type: GrantFiled: June 29, 2012Date of Patent: November 7, 2017Assignee: Nokia Solutions and Networks OyInventors: Jian Feng Qiang, Simone Redana, Vinh Van Phan

Patent number: 9332553Abstract: For controlling a wireless transmission of a network element of a radio access network where signal propagation is unknown, wherein the network element is configured to inhibit use of a licensed shared access spectrum, interference levels in predefined reservation zones are determined, which are introduced by the network element when using the licensed shared access spectrum. It is checked whether or not the interference levels violate agreed interference levels in the predefined reservation zones of the licensed shared access spectrum, and the network element is configured to allow use of the licensed shared access spectrum in case the interference levels do not violate the agreed interference levels in the predefined reservation zones.Type: GrantFiled: July 5, 2013Date of Patent: May 3, 2016Assignee: Nokia Solutions and Networks OyInventors: Christian Markwart, Simone Redana, Karl-Josef Friederichs
